How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Sheldonville?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Sheldonville Studio Apartments | $1,832 | $1,490 | $2,055 |
| Sheldonville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,239 | $1,432 | $3,000 |
| Sheldonville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,786 | $1,875 | $10,000+ |
| Sheldonville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,612 | $2,370 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Sheldonville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Sheldonville?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Sheldonville is at Village Green Apartments listed at $1,780.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Sheldonville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Sheldonville is $2,919.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Sheldonville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Sheldonville is a 1,912 square feet unit starting from $2,700 at Redtail Crossing.
What is the average size for Sheldonville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Sheldonville is currently at 792 sq ft.
